Function: Catalyzes the deubiquitination of SPDL1 (PubMed:30258100) . Plays a role in the repair of UV-induced DNA damage via deubiquitination of ERCC1, promoting its recruitment to DNA damage sites (PubMed:25538220) . May be involved in the maintenance of photoreceptor function (PubMed:30573563) . May play a role in normal retinal development (By similarity) . Plays a role in cell migration (PubMed:30258100) .
Summary: Tissue Location: Widely expressed. High expression is detected in the cerebellum. In the eye, it is expressed at high levels in the optic nerve, sclera and retina, with relatively low levels in the choroid, lens and retinal pigment epithelium (PubMed:30573563)
